List of Chancellors and Vice-Chancellors of British universities

This is a list of the Chancellors, Vice-Chancellors and Visitors of Universities in the United Kingdom. In most cases, the Chancellor is a ceremonial head, while the Vice-Chancellor is chief academic officer and chief executive.

In Scotland, the Principal is the chief executive and is usually ex officio Vice-Chancellor, which is a purely titular position.
